BBC News with Neil Nunes.
The 2 contenders for the US presidency are making their final appeals to voters. The Democratic challenger Joe Biden told the rally in Ohio, American had had enough of the tweets, the anger, the failure of President Trump. Donald Trump meanwhile dismissed his low rating as fake and promised that he was going to win anyway.
Australian police say shots have been fired in center Vienna, injuring several people. A large security operation is underway and they warn residents to avoid public spaces and not to take public transport. Unconfirmed media reports indicate the shooting took place in the street where there is a Jewish Synagogue.
France says about 15 Jihadists have been killed by French troops in Mali. The French Defense Minister who was in Mali said the militants had been killed on Friday near the border with Burkina Faso.
The opposition in Ivory Coast says it’s creating a transitional government after it boycotted the presidential election on Sunday over President Alassane Ouattara‘s decision to stand for a third term in office. Mr.Ouattara has taken a commanding early lead in the poll.
The UN Human Rights Chief has warned that indiscriminate attacks on civilians areas in Nagorno-Karabakh could amount to war crimes. Michelle Bachelet says home in the mainly Armenian territory have been destroyed streets reduced to rival and people forced to flee or seek safety in basements.
IS militants say they carried out the attack on Kabul University that killed 19 people. The fire assault ended after Afghan security forces killed the 3 gunmen.
And as this coronavirus cases rise rapidly in Europe and North America. The WHO has urged people to supports government measures to bring the outbreak under control. Dr.Mike Ryan said the European governments, in particular, were facing a very difficult situation.
BBC News. |
